pychorm用git提交代码
时间: 2023-08-21 19:00:42 浏览: 158
在PyCharm中使用Git提交代码是一个很常见的操作。首先,确保你的项目已经与Git仓库建立了连接。
1. 打开你的PyCharm项目。
2. 在菜单栏中选择VCS > Import into Version Control > Create Git Repository。
3. 在弹出的对话框中选择你的项目文件夹,并点击OK。这将创建一个新的本地Git仓库。
4. 在PyCharm的右下角,你会看到一个Version Control工具栏。点击它展开。
5. 在工具栏中,你会看到一个Git选项。点击它展开。
6. 在Git工具栏中,你会看到所有的已更改文件以及未添加到暂存区的文件。
7. 选择你想要提交的文件,右键点击并选择Add to Git。
8. 返回到Git工具栏中,你将看到已添加到暂存区的文件。
9. 右键点击已添加到暂存区的文件,选择Commit。
10. 在弹出的对话框中,写下你的提交消息,描述你的更改。
11. 点击Commit按钮。
12. 在提交后,你可以在Git工具栏中点击Push按钮将你的更改推送到远程仓库。
这就是在PyCharm中使用Git提交代码的步骤。通过这种方式,你可以有效地管理和跟踪你的代码更改,并与团队成员共享你的代码。
相关问题
pycharm 使用git命令上传代码至gitee
1. 在Pycharm中打开需要上传的项目。
2. 点击菜单栏的VCS,选择Git,再选择“Add”添加到Git仓库中。
3. 点击菜单栏的VCS,选择Git,再选择“Commit Changes”提交修改。
4. 点击菜单栏的VCS,选择Git,再选择“Git Bash”打开Git命令行。
5. 在Git命令行中输入以下命令:
git remote add origin git@gitee.com:用户名/仓库名.git
(注意将“用户名”和“仓库名”替换为自己的信息)
6. 再输入以下命令:
git push -u origin master
(这个命令是将当前分支的代码推送到远程仓库中)
7. 输入自己的Gitee账号和密码,等待上传成功即可。
mac pycharm 使用git
### 如何在 Mac 上使用 PyCharm 进行 Git 操作
#### 安装必要的工具
为了能够在 Mac 上顺利运行 PyCharm 并集成 Git 功能,需要安装如下软件:
- **Git For macOS**: 可通过 Homebrew 或者官方下载页面获取最新版本的 Git[^1]。
#### 配置 PyCharm 的 Git 设置
完成上述软件安装之后,在首次配置或调整 PyCharm 中的 Git 工具之前,请按照以下路径进入设置界面:
- 打开 PyCharm 后依次点击 `PyCharm` -> `Preferences...` (对于某些版本可能是 `File` -> `Settings`)。
- 寻找并展开左侧菜单中的 `Version Control` 节点,接着选择其中的 `Git` 选项卡。
- 如果遇到 SSH 认证失败的情况,尝试更改 SSH Executable 为 Built-in 解决问题[^4]。
#### 初始化项目仓库并与远程库关联
当准备就绪后,可以开始初始化本地 Git 仓库并将它连接到远端服务器上。如果已经有一个现成的 Python 项目,则可以直接跳过这一步骤;如果是新建工程则需执行下面的操作来创建一个新的 Git 库:
- 创建新项目或者打开现有目录作为项目根文件夹;
- 使用命令行终端进入到该项目所在位置,并输入 `git init` 来建立初始提交历史记录;
- 添加远程地址以便推送代码至云端平台(例如 GitHub),如 `git remote add origin https://github.com/username/repository.git`.
#### 利用 PyCharm 实现基本 Git 命令
一旦完成了前期准备工作,就可以借助 IDE 提供的功能轻松管理源码变更了。以下是几种常用场景下的具体做法:
- **查看修改状态**:右键单击编辑器内的任意地方,从弹出菜单里选取 "Git" 下拉列表里的 “Show History”,即可浏览当前分支上的历次改动详情。
- **暂存和提交更改**:选中要加入下一次提交范围内的文件项,随后按下组合键 Cmd + K 即可快速发起 Commit 对话框,在这里撰写描述信息以及指定哪些部分应该被纳入此次更新之中。
- **同步远程资源**:利用顶部导航栏处专门设计的小图标按钮组实现 Pull/Fetch/Push 等网络交互行为,确保团队成员之间能够及时共享最新的开发成果。
```bash
# 在终端内切换到项目的根目录
cd /path/to/project
# 初始化新的 Git 版本控制系统
git init
# 将所有未跟踪的新文件标记为已添加
git add .
# 录入本次变动的信息摘要
git commit -m "Initial commit"
# 关联外部托管服务站点上的对应存储库链接
git remote add origin git@github.com:user/repo.git
# 推送本地 master 分支的内容上去
git push -u origin main
```
阅读全文